外键主键关系约束怎么写

49 2024-05-08 06:17

在数据库的设计中,外键主键关系约束是一种至关重要的概念,它能够确保数据的完整性和一致性。那么,如何正确地写出这种约束呢?

外键主键关系约束怎么写

首先,我们需要明确外键和主键的概念。主键是一个表中的唯一标识符,它确保每一行都有一个唯一的标识。而外键是另一个表中的主键的引用,它将两行数据关联起来。这种关系确保了数据的引用完整性,即如果一个表中的某行数据在外键字段中引用了另一张表中的数据,那么这张表中的数据必须存在。

例如,我们有一个“订单”表和一个“客户”表。每个订单都由一个客户发起,因此订单表中的“客户ID”字段就是外键,它引用了客户表中的“ID”字段,这是客户表的主键。

在创建外键约束时,我们需要使用数据库查询语言,如SQL。以MySQL为例,我们使用ALTER TABLE语句来添加外键约束。以下是一个添加外键约束的示例:

上一篇:德国足球:未来的道路漫漫
下一篇:龙蛇虎豹鹤五行拳:探寻中国传统武术的精髓
相关文章
返回顶部小火箭